The R21 Corridor between Pretoria and OR Tambo is fast becoming Gauteng’s newest development node with many logistics and warehousing companies opting for space in some of the newly developed logistics and industrial parks in this area.

After becoming the first office park to install an open-access dark fibre network three years ago, Route 21 Corporate Park, the R2 billion office park development near Irene, has now moved into phase two.

"Route 21 Corporate Park is one of the most prestigious office  park developments in Pretoria - and it is also one of the most advanced, from a technological point of view, and one of the safest," said Org Geldenhuys, managing director of Abacus DIVISIONS.

Fibre optic testing at Route 21 Corporate Park

The JSE listed technology group, EOH Network Solutions, and property and management company, Abacus DIVISIONS, are currently setting up a fibre optic testing facility at Route 21 Corporate Park, Irene

Green building vs green rating

The property marketers of The Route 21 Corporate Park business development, Abacus DIVISIONS, has announced that it has signed its first “green” tenants for a R60 million environmentally friendly building, built during the latter part of 2011. It also raises debate around obtaining an actual green star rating vs claims at being a green building
